1. Aishwarya Rai's weighty neckbands in Jodhaa Akbar were really fit for a sovereign 

          

This Jodhaa-Akbar inspired bridal jewellery design was truly an exquisite and glorious assortment that highlights notable pieces like this wide Rani haar. Notwithstanding being hefty yellow-gold, this immense neckband was superficially quite possibly the most stunning and staggering bits of conventional Indian craftsmanship. It obviously mirrors the Mughal's appreciation for the better things throughout everyday life and the Rajput's affection for excellence and fine specifying. A mix of Mughal and Rajasthani designs, the handmade gems in plain view are stunningly delightful and give knowledge into India's superb past.

 

2.  Deepika Padukone’s magnificent jewellery in Padmavati 

        

         

 In a state of harmony with her imperial clothing, the choker accessory with the excellent chatai finish procedure in dynamic tones and studded with jadau settles on for an ideal decision to address the rich legacy of yesteryear. The lotus in full blossom hanging in the middle is a tribute to the magnificence of Rani Padmavat. The excellent bangles luxuriously nitty-gritty with bends and themes look flawless with the haath phool which embellishes her hand.  This jewellery design will look ravishing with a red bridal lehenga.

4. Most adorned Mastani Jewellery is every lady’s bridal inspiration

          

Motivated by the Mughal period, Bajirao Mastani's Jewelry was regal and novel by its own doing. Layered Necklace, Pasa created with Burmese Ruby and Diamond Polki added a dash of magic to Mastani's character. Embrace this extremely beautiful and elegant look and match it with your record-breaking most loved weaved bridal Garara, Sharara, or Lehenga. Hath Phool with the blend of Pearl and Polki makes certain to snatch eyeballs this season.
